fg(1): Skillnad mellan sidversioner
Admin (diskussion | bidrag) (Skapade sidan med '= fg(1) = == PROLOG == Denna manualsida är en del av POSIX Programmer's Manual. Linux-implementationen av detta gränssnitt kan skilja sig (se motsvarande Linux-manualsida för detaljer om Linux-beteende), eller så kan gränssnittet saknas helt i Linux. == NAMN == '''fg''' — kör jobb i förgrunden == SYNOPSIS == <pre> fg [job_id] </pre> == BESKRIVNING == Om jobbkontroll är aktiverad (se beskrivningen av <code>set -m</code>), ska kommandot '''fg''' flytta ett...') |
(Ingen skillnad)
|
Nuvarande version från 28 augusti 2025 kl. 17.19
fg(1)
PROLOG
Denna manualsida är en del av POSIX Programmer's Manual. Linux-implementationen av detta gränssnitt kan skilja sig (se motsvarande Linux-manualsida för detaljer om Linux-beteende), eller så kan gränssnittet saknas helt i Linux.
NAMN
fg — kör jobb i förgrunden
SYNOPSIS
fg [job_id]
BESKRIVNING
Om jobbkontroll är aktiverad (se beskrivningen av set -m), ska kommandot fg flytta ett bakgrundsjobb från den aktuella miljön (se Shell Execution Environment) till förgrunden.
Att använda fg för att placera ett jobb i förgrunden ska ta bort dess process-ID från listan över dem som är "kända i den aktuella skalmiljön"; se Examples.
FLAGGOR
Inga.
OPERANDER
Följande operand stöds:
- job_id
- Anger det jobb som ska köras i förgrunden.
Om inget job_id anges används det jobb som senast stoppades, lades i bakgrunden eller kördes som bakgrundsjobb. Formatet för job_id beskrivs i POSIX.1-2017, Job Control Job ID.
STDIN
Inte använt.
INDATAFILER
Inga.
MILJÖVARIABLER
Följande miljövariabler påverkar körningen av fg:
- LANG
- Anger standardvärde för internationaliseringsvariabler som är osatta eller tomma.
- LC_ALL
- Om satt till en icke-tom sträng, åsidosätter den alla andra internationaliseringsvariabler.
- LC_CTYPE
- Bestämmer teckenuppsättning och tolkning av teckensträngar.
- LC_MESSAGES
- Bestämmer språk och format för diagnostiska meddelanden.
- NLSPATH
- Anger sökväg för meddelandekataloger för LC_MESSAGES.
ASYNKRONA HÄNDELSER
Standard.
STDOUT
Kommandoraden för jobbet ska skrivas till standardutdata i formatet:
"%s\n", <kommando>
STDERR
Standardfel används endast för diagnostiska meddelanden.
UTDATAFILER
Inga.
UTFÖRLIG BESKRIVNING
Ingen.
RETURVÄRDEN
Följande värden returneras:
- 0
- Lyckad körning.
- >0
- Ett fel inträffade.
FELKONSEKVENSER
Om jobbkontroll är inaktiverad ska fg avslutas med fel och inget jobb placeras i förgrunden.
Följande avsnitt är informativa.
ANVÄNDNING
Kommandot fg fungerar inte som förväntat om det körs i sin egen exekveringsmiljö eftersom det inte finns några jobb där att manipulera. Se avsnittet för bg(1p). Av denna anledning implementeras fg normalt som en inbyggd funktion i skalet.
EXEMPEL
Inga.
MOTIVATION
Jobbkontrollfunktionerna som tillhandahålls av bg, fg och jobs bygger på KornShell. Standardutvecklarna jämförde även med C shell-versionerna men fann skillnader. Trots C shell:s popularitet valdes KornShell-versionerna för att upprätthålla enhetlighet med övriga KornShell-funktioner (t.ex. den populära kommandoradsredigeringen).
FRAMTIDA RIKTNINGAR
Inga.
SE ÄVEN
COPYRIGHT
Delar av denna text är återgiven från IEEE Std 1003.1-2017, POSIX, The Open Group Base Specifications Issue 7, 2018 Edition. Copyright © 2018 IEEE och The Open Group. Vid skillnader mellan denna version och originalstandarden gäller originalstandarden. Originalet kan hämtas från: http://www.opengroup.org/unix/online.html
Typografiska eller formateringsfel kan ha tillkommit vid konvertering till man-sidformat. Rapportera fel här: https://www.kernel.org/doc/man-pages/reporting_bugs.html
Sidslut
Orginalhemsidan på Engelska : https://www.man7.org/linux/man-pages/man1/fg.1p.html
Det här är en maskinöversättning av Linux man sidor till svenska. Om du hittar fel är vi tacksamma om du rapporterar dem via formuläret som finns på
https://www.linux.se/kontaka-linux-se/
Tack till Datorhjälp som har sponsrat Linux.se med webbhotell.